Internships Opportunities

4

There is an inbuilt internship in the college for 12 months by has to do roles in a different departments of the hospital itself and the stipend which is offered somewhere around ?30,000. After that, the college makes us capable enough to apply for a job at at any leading hospital, and also provides in-house jobs

Fees and Financial Aid

Tuition fees- 17.9 Lakhs per year Admission fees- 5000 Caution fees - 15000 Lab fees- 10000 Hostel fees- 1.1 lakh for double sharing AC Tuition fees for batch 2022- 18.9 Lakhs 2023- 19.9 Lakhs 2024- 20.9 Lakhs

Hostel Facilities

4

The facilities which are provided inside the hostel room is a bed a study table a chair. The hostel room is also very because of the presence of a window and curtains are also provided. The hostel room also has two cupboards for the two roommates, and an air-conditioner is also provided. Each room is well equipped with its own Internet router for the Internet. The quality is average and the menu changes every two months. There is a mess committee, which make sure that the food being served is edible enough for everybody. Affordability of the hostel is pretty affordable, and the registration for the hostel is really simple You can give your preferences of sharing and AC or non-AC, and you will be allotted a room accordingly The locality is surrounded by a lot of PG and Rental facilities, which are accessible and available for all the students and are well equipped and secure

Admission

I decided to go for this college over the one which I got admission in because of the infrastructure and the locality of the college. The college is very easy to access for people who might not be living locally. The reason of rejection from other colleges was lack of marks The admission process of the college is very simple. Once you have cleared the NEET examination, you can submit the relevant documents in the college along with your fees. The cutter of the college very between 350 to 450 mark depending upon the difficulty level of the exam that year.
